Congressman Alan Grayson is so angry about a parody website that he wants Attorney General Eric Holder to prosecute its creator and imprison her for 5 years, according to a Newser.com report.

Grayson sent a complaint to Holder accusing Angie Langley, the woman behind MyCongressmanIsNuts.com, of lying to federal election officials, reported the Orlando Sentinel. Among other things, the title of the site misrepresents her as one of his constituents, Grayson contends.
